When Kilmer and Cruise reunited for "Maverick," nearly 30 years after the original "Top Gun" was released, it was like the actors had never left each other's sides.
Although he could portray his character, he still had difficulty due to damage from a tracheostomy. Kilmer required the use of a breathing tube.
"I can't speak without plugging this hole [in his throat]. You have to make the choice to breathe or to eat," he told People magazine in 2021.
